Choosing the Right Platform for Live Streaming
Alright, you've got your gear sorted. Now, where are you going to host your live streaming Saragih extravaganza? This is a big decision, and it really depends on who you're trying to reach and what kind of content you're creating. For most people starting out, platforms like YouTube Live and Facebook Live are fantastic options. YouTube Live offers incredible reach and allows for longer streams, plus it integrates well with your existing YouTube channel if you have one. It's great for tutorials, Q&As, gaming, and really any kind of content where you want a broad audience. Facebook Live is perfect if you're looking to connect with your existing followers on Facebook. Itβs super accessible and easy for your friends and family, or your business page followers, to find and join your stream. It's excellent for more personal updates, behind-the-scenes looks, or community discussions. Then you've got Twitch, which is the undisputed king of gaming streams but is also growing for other content like music, art, and just chatting. If your live streaming Saragih involves gaming or a very specific niche community, Twitch might be your jam. Instagram Live is brilliant for quick, engaging broadcasts, often used by influencers and brands to connect with their audience in a more informal way β think quick product demos, live Q&As, or behind-the-scenes peeks. Each platform has its own audience demographics and features, so do a little research to see where your target viewers hang out. Consider the technical aspects too: streaming quality, viewer interaction tools (like chat and polls), and monetization options. Technical Tips for a Flawless Live Stream
Let's talk tech, guys! To make your live streaming Saragih experience as smooth as butter, we need to cover some technical essentials. First off, internet connection. I can't stress this enough: a stable, high-speed connection is your lifeline. Wired Ethernet is almost always better than Wi-Fi, if possible. If you have to use Wi-Fi, get as close to the router as you can and minimize other devices using the bandwidth. Test your upload speed beforehand β most streaming platforms recommend a minimum upload speed, and you'll want a buffer. Next up, audio quality. We already touched on this, but it's worth repeating. Invest in an external microphone if you can. A lavalier mic clipped to your shirt or a USB microphone placed near you can dramatically improve sound. Do a sound check before you go live β record a short clip and listen back to ensure there are no echoes, background noise, or distortion. Video quality is also important. Ensure your camera is set to the best resolution your internet can handle without causing buffering. For live streaming Saragih, 720p or 1080p is usually a good balance. Check your camera settings and make sure auto-focus isn't being weird or hunting. Lighting, as mentioned, plays a huge role in video quality. Ensure your face is well-lit. Platform settings are also key. Familiarize yourself with the streaming software or platform you're using. Understand bitrates, frame rates, and resolution settings. Many platforms have recommended settings for different internet speeds and desired quality. Finally, testing, testing, testing! Do a private test stream before your main event. Go live for a few minutes, check the audio and video quality from a viewer's perspective on a different device. This helps you catch any potential issues before your actual audience sees them. Dealing with technical glitches live can be stressful, so a little preparation goes a long way. Monetizing Your Live Streams
So, you're rocking your live streaming Saragih, building an audience, and having a blast. Now, let's talk about potentially making some money from it! Monetization can transform your passion into a sustainable venture. The most common method is through platform-specific features. On YouTube Live and Twitch, for example, you can enable live streaming Saragih ads that run before or during your stream. While they can be a bit disruptive, they are a passive income stream. Donations are another super popular way to earn. Platforms like Streamlabs and PayPal allow viewers to send you money directly during your stream, often with on-screen alerts to thank them publicly. This is a fantastic way for your most dedicated fans to support you. Subscriptions or channel memberships are also a big deal, especially on YouTube and Twitch. Viewers can pay a recurring monthly fee for exclusive perks like ad-free viewing, special badges, custom emojis, or access to exclusive content. This creates a predictable income stream and fosters a loyal community. Sponsorships and brand deals are where significant income can be generated. As your audience grows, brands may approach you to promote their products or services during your live streaming Saragih. This could involve sponsored segments, product placements, or dedicated reviews. Always be transparent with your audience about sponsored content. Affiliate marketing is another avenue. You can promote products from other companies and earn a commission on any sales made through your unique affiliate link. This works well if you frequently talk about or use certain products. Selling your own merchandise, like t-shirts, mugs, or digital products, can also be a great way to monetize. Integrate links to your merch store in your stream description and chat.
